What Exactly Is a New Moon?
No, it’s not just a moody phase where the moon disappears like your favorite socks in the laundry. The New Moon marks the start of the lunar cycle — when the Moon is positioned between Earth and the Sun, its illuminated side turned away from us. This results in the moon being practically invisible from Earth. This phenomenon directly influences tides, animal behaviors, and even some folks’ moods.

New Moon in Context: More Than Just Darkness
The New Moon isn’t just a trick of shadows. It’s a powerful time in many cultures symbolizing rebirth and renewal. If you ever chatted with gardeners or astrologers, you’d hear how they chase these phases to plan planting or set intentions.
Beyond traditions, astronomers use New Moons to calibrate observations. The darkness means less stray light, allowing telescopes to peer deeper into space without the moon masking faint objects. Can I see the moon on the New Moon night?
Not really. The moon is generally invisible during the New Moon because its illuminated side faces away from Earth. The first glimpse appears as a thin crescent the following evening.
Why is the New Moon important for astronomers?
Because there’s minimal moonlight, the night sky is darker, which helps astronomers observe faint celestial objects with less light pollution.
